JOB DESCRIPTION SUMMARY
This temporary position will provide general and specialized support to the Department of Global and Integrated Studies (DIGS) Department Head and Director of Financial Operations for the Global School.
JOB DESCRIPTION
Responsibilities:
Financial Operations Support
● Assist with expense report review.
● Setting up new hires and payments.
● Assist with producing financial reports.
● Assist with collecting data and communicating details around COBLA payments.
Department Administrative Support
● Prepare, file, and maintain confidential documents, including personnel records, contracts, annual reviews, tenure reviews, etc.
● Assist in scheduling/providing zoom links for meetings with DIGS department head and program directors schedule, disseminate agendas, and provide note-taking functions for department meetings.
● Provide support for organizing departmental meetings and events (flyers, listserv invites, WPI today/announcements, space, catering, guest support) Gathering, collating, presenting program/survey/ data/information as required.
● Organize and process course books and library book orders.
● Maintain and update DIGS website, announcements and displays
● Support departmental needs as they arise
● Room booking for PQPs and maintaining the calendar for 1-2 conference rooms in the project center.
● Oversee office equipment use and maintain supplies (copier, paper, other supplies).
● Ensure the delivery of incoming and outgoing mail.
Requirements:
● High school diploma or GED
● 1-2 years experience in an office setting
● Must be familiar with Microsoft Office and various related programs. Desired familiarity with Workday Finance suite.
 
Compensation: $18.00 per hour. This is a temporary full-time 37.5 hours per week assignment.
